BTCC: Rob Austin Racing Audi aiming high at Rockingham


By Tarek Ramchani

The British Touring Car Championship is at Rockingham this weekend, for round 8 of the season. After a magical meeting last time out at Knockhill, Rob Austin Racing is aiming high with their Audi A4 NGTC cars.

Rob Austin was a true hero in Scotland. A historical pole position and then two podium results with his WIX Racing backed #13 Audi A4. Bad luck hit his team-mate, Will Bratt, with the sister #14 Audi A4.

The only Audi team in the BTCC field has improved a lot in the last few races, after all the bad luck in the first half of the season. The Audi A4 NGTC, one of only a few RWD cars in the championship, is able to match the pace of the factory supported cars from Honda and MG, as well as the top independents efforts from BMW and Ford.

Rob Austin, the team owner/driver, is optimistic for the Rockingham meeting:

"I think we could be in reasonable shape again, particularly in race trim provided it stays dry. The track surface is very abrasive which should favour the rear-wheel-drive machinery, such as Sherman. I think there could be some very interesting final few laps if the RWD cars are hovering near the front after two thirds distance" (quotes sourced from BTCC Crazy).

Two free practice sessions followed by the qualifying sessions are set for tomorrow. All three races will be held on Sunday.
